The MXPLAD6.5KP14AE3 belongs to the category of electronic components, specifically within the field of transient voltage suppressor (TVS) diodes.
It is primarily used for protecting sensitive electronic devices and circuits from voltage transients induced by lightning, electrostatic discharge (ESD), and other transient voltage events.
The MXPLAD6.5KP14AE3 is typically available in a DO-201AD package.
This TVS diode serves as a crucial component in safeguarding electronic systems from potentially damaging voltage spikes.
The MXPLAD6.5KP14AE3 is commonly packaged in reels or tubes, with quantities varying based on manufacturer specifications.
The MXPLAD6.5KP14AE3 features a standard two-pin configuration, with the anode and cathode connections clearly labeled for easy integration into circuit designs.
When a transient voltage event occurs, the MXPLAD6.5KP14AE3 rapidly conducts excess current away from the protected circuit, limiting the voltage across it to a safe level and preventing damage to downstream components.
The MXPLAD6.5KP14AE3 is widely employed in various applications, including: - Telecommunications equipment - Industrial control systems - Automotive electronics - Power supplies - Consumer electronics
